To grow a decent fruit bearing tree it is recommended that you use a pot at least 40cm in size depending on the size the tree is likely to be when it reaches maturity. Care of fruit trees begins with suitable light conditions. All a gardener needs are light fertilizer and sufficient water to enjoy citrus cherries apples and more.

A bigger pot initially will not result in faster growth as the roots on the dwarf rootstocks tends to drown if planted in a big pot say 500 mm straight away. Most miniature fruit trees grow best in full sunlight but some may also do well in partial shade depending on the type of dwarf fruit treegenerally container grown fruit trees should be placed where they will receive maximum sunlight. For this purpose the ideal container size is about 10 15 gallons substantial enough to support a tree but small enough to move easily see photo at right.
